Gums n Roses by Tiny Away is located in the charming town of Macclesfield, in South Australia. Our tiny house is just 45 minutes from Adelaide CBD, surrounded by bushland, farmland, and vineyards. You’ll enjoy a day of indulgence with some of Adelaide Hills’ most celebrated restaurants and wineries, including Yuki in the Hills, Comida in Hahndorf, and Hahndorf Hill Winery.
Mount Barker offers a vibrant main street lined with historic buildings, cafes, and restaurants, while nearby Strathalbyn is renowned for its heritage architecture, beautiful gardens, and peaceful river walks. For nature lovers, Warrawong Wildlife Sanctuary provides the chance to see native wildlife such as koalas, kangaroos, and platypuses.
